Corrine jones is a Division one nurse with over thirty years’ experience and is a senior teacher at Victoria University, St. Albans campus, Victoria, Australia. She began her career in Canada as a Licensed Practical Nurse and continued to upgrade her skills. In 1997 she graduated from the University of Lethbridge with a Bachelor of Nursing. After immigrating to Australia in 2001, she became passionate about decreasing the theory/practice gap in the Certificate IV in Nursing Program. This led to successful completion of a Masters in Educational Leadership from Victoria University in 2008. Presently Corrine is in her fifth year of a Doctorate of Education. Quantum Learning and Campbellteaching form the basis of the research. She believes in facilitating and encouraging life skills and life-long learning. Her students experience accelerated learning techniques and holistic education.
